Subject[PATCH 4.19 015/293] ARM: imx: fix missing 3rd argument in macro imx_mmdc_perf_init
Date
From: Colin Ian King <colin.king@canonical.com>

commit 20fb73911fec01f06592de1cdbca00b66602ebd7 upstream.

The function imx_mmdc_perf_init recently had a 3rd argument added to
it but the equivalent macro was not updated and is still the older
2 argument version. Fix this by adding in the missing 3rd argumement
mmdc_ipg_clk.
